Job Title: Sales & Admin Assistant
Location: Market Harborough Hours: Monday-Friday, 9:00am-5:30pm | Alternate Saturdays, 9:00am-5:00pm | Some Bank Holidays
Salary: £26,000 - £30,000 (DOE) Contract Type: Full-time, Permanent
Driving Licence: Required
About Us
Our client is a friendly, fast-paced, family-run business with a passion for great service and a strong team spirit. No two days are ever the same here, and we love what we do - now we're looking for someone special to join our growing team.
About the Role
We're on the hunt for a reliable, bubbly, and super-organised Sales & Admin Assistant to be the first point of contact for our lovely customers. This is a busy, varied role where you'll need to juggle tasks, stay focused despite distractions, and always keep a smile on your face.
Key Responsibilities:
- Welcoming and assisting customers in our showroom - Answering incoming calls and responding to customer queries - Preparing and following up on customer quotations - Processing purchase orders and coordinating deliveries - Maintaining accurate records and files - Keeping the showroom tidy, clean, and presentable at all times - Monitoring and updating price lists - Supporting the wider team wherever needed - we're all in it together!
What We're Looking For:
- Excellent computer skills and confident using office software - Friendly, approachable, and a real team player - Great attention to detail and a proactive mindset - Ability to stay calm and organised in a very busy environment - Strong communication skills (both written and verbal) - Full UK driving licence - Reliable, punctual, and always willing to complete any task at hand
